Trips & Outings
A number of trips and expeditions take place each term and we try to
expose the boys to a wide variety of cultural, musical and sporting
opportunities.
Our Year 7 trip to France is always a huge success and the boys go
to the Loire Valley and become completely immersed into French life.
They produce a wonderful diary in French of their experiences and the
trip provides them with valuable practice for their Common Entrance
oral presentations.
There is a popular annual ski trip to
Switzerland, a Geography trip to Devon and regular outings to museums,
art galleries, the theatre and concerts are arranged. After Common
Entrance, our leavers spend a week on Dartmoor and enjoy a variety of
activities including climbing, caving, mountain biking and kayaking.
